Du bist vielleicht schon einmal auf die IP-Adresse `127.0.0.1` gefolgt von einer Portnummer wie `:57573` gestoßen und fragst dich, was das genau bedeutet und warum es in deinen Netzwerk-Logs auftaucht. Diese Kombination ist ein essenzieller Bestandteil der Netzwerktechnik und hat wichtige Anwendungen in der Softwareentwicklung und IT-Sicherheit. In diesem Artikel werden wir die Bedeutung der Loopback-Adresse `127.0.0.1` und die Rolle des Ports `57573` erklären.
Information | Beschreibung |
---|---|
127.0.0.1 | Loopback-Adresse, die eine spezielle IP-Adresse darstellt, die auf den eigenen Rechner verweist |
:57573 | Ein beliebiger Port, der für lokale Dienste verwendet wird |
Loopback-Testing | Verwendung zur Entwicklung und Fehlersuche lokaler Anwendungen |
Sicherheit | Die Verbindung über 127.0.0.1 ist sicher vor externen Zugriffen |
Systemdienste | Einsatz für lokale Netzwerkdienste wie Datenbanken und Webserver |
IPv4-Adresse | Teil des IPv4-Protokolls |
RFC 5735 | Standard, der die Reservierung von 127.0.0.0/8 für Loopback-Adressen regelt |
Netzwerkisolierung | Verbindet nur lokale, nicht externe Netzwerke |
Entwicklerumgebungen | Verwendung in Entwicklungsumgebungen, z.B. Webserver und Datenbanken |
Fehlersuche | Ermöglicht das Testen und Debuggen von Anwendungen ohne Netzwerkeinfluss |
2. 127.0.0.1:57573 – Die Bedeutung der Loopback-Adresse in der Netzwerktechnik
Was ist die Loopback-Adresse?
Die Loopback-Adresse ist eine spezielle IP-Adresse, die ausschließlich für die Selbstadressierung und -kommunikation eines Computers verwendet wird. Sie ist ein fester Bestandteil des Internet Protocol (IP) und wird standardmäßig durch die Adresse `127.0.0.1` repräsentiert. Jede Anfrage, die an diese IP-Adresse gesendet wird, bleibt innerhalb des Computers und verlässt das Netzwerk nicht. Das ist besonders nützlich für die Fehlerdiagnose und das Entwickeln von Anwendungen, da keine externen Netzwerkverbindungen erforderlich sind.
- Netzwerkisolierung: Die Loopback-Adresse isoliert Netzwerkverkehr, sodass Datenpakete den Computer nie verlassen und zurück zu sich selbst geleitet werden.
- Ressourcenschonung: Da keine echten Netzwerkverbindungen genutzt werden, sparen Loopback-Operationen Netzwerkressourcen.
- Grundlagen in der Netzwerktechnik: Die Loopback-Adresse ist eine Basisfunktionalität in der Netzwerktechnik, unterstützt durch Standards wie RFC 5735.
Historische und technische Hintergründe von 127.0.0.1:57573
In der Vergangenheit war die Verwaltung und Fehlersuche in Netzwerken ohne diese spezielle Adresse 127.0.0.1:57573 kompliziert. Mit der Einführung der Loopback-Adresse wurde ein standardisierter Weg geschaffen, interne Verbindungen zu testen und zu nutzen. Die Zuordnung der gesamten Adresse `127.0.0.0/8` erlaubt es, verschiedene Ports problemlos für unterschiedliche Tests und Dienste zu verwenden.
- RFC 5735: Der Standard, der die Verwendung der 127.0.0.0/8-Adressen für Loopback-Zwecke definiert.
- Verallgemeinerte Anwendungen: Geeignet für alle Betriebssysteme und Netzwerktopologien, was die Interoperabilität in gemischten Netzwerken erleichtert.
Mit diesen Grundlagen kannst du die Wichtigkeit und Anwendungsbereiche der Loopback-Adresse besser verstehen. In den folgenden Abschnitten werden wir detaillierter auf spezifische Anwendungen und Sicherheitsaspekte eingehen.
3. Warum 127.0.0.1 in deinen Anmeldelogs auftaucht
Lokale Verbindungen und ihre Relevanz
Wenn du in deinen Anmeldelogs oder Systemprotokollen auf die Adresse `127.0.0.1` stößt, bedeutet das in der Regel, dass die Verbindung lokal, also innerhalb deines eigenen Computers stattfindet. Dies hat mehrere Gründe und Anwendungen, die du für ein besseres Verständnis kennen solltest. Die Loopback-Adresse wird häufig verwendet, wenn Anwendungen auf dem gleichen Rechner miteinander kommunizieren müssen, ohne dass sie das Netzwerk verlassen. Dies schont Ressourcen und erhöht die Datensicherheit.
127.0.0.1 bestätigt, dass die Kommunikation lokal und nicht über ein externes Netzwerk erfolgt.
Typische Szenarien in Anmeldelogs
Es gibt verschiedene Szenarien, in denen die Loopback-Adresse in den Anmeldelogs erscheint:
- Lokale Datenbankzugriffe: Viele Datenbanksysteme wie MySQL oder PostgreSQL verwenden `127.0.0.1:57573` für lokale Verbindungen.
- Webserver: Webentwicklungsumgebungen wie XAMPP oder WAMP leiten HTTP-Anfragen lokal über `127.0.0.1`, um Änderungen zu testen.
- Diagnose-Tools: Fähigkeiten zur Selbstdiagnose und Selbstkorrektur von Systemen verwenden diese IP für interne Prozesse.
Fehlerquellen und Sicherheitsaspekte
Obwohl `127.0.0.1` für lokale Verbindungen vorgesehen ist, können dennoch Sicherheitslücken entstehen, wenn lokale Dienste nicht ordnungsgemäß konfiguriert sind. Überprüfe daher regelmäßig deine Firewall-Einstellungen und stelle sicher, dass nur notwendige Dienste auf den lokalen Rechner zugreifen dürfen.
- Firewall-Einstellungen: Regelmäßige Überprüfung und Anpassung zur Minimierung von Risiken.
- Sicherheitsmaßnahmen: Stärken von Passwörtern und Authentifizierungsprozessen für lokale Dienste.
4. Nutzung der Loopback-Adresse für Tests und Entwicklung
Simulation von Netzwerken
Die Loopback-Adresse `127.0.0.1` ist ein unverzichtbares Werkzeug für Entwickler, insbesondere bei der Simulation von Netzwerkumgebungen. Ohne das Risiko und die Komplexität externer Verbindungen können Entwickler sicherstellen, dass ihre Anwendungen ordnungsgemäß funktionieren, bevor sie in eine produktive Umgebung überführt werden.
127.0.0.1 ermöglicht dir, Netzwerkverbindungen lokal zu simulieren und zu testen, ohne externe Abhängigkeiten.
Verwendung in Entwicklungsumgebungen
Viele Entwicklungsumgebungen und Tools nutzen den Loopback, um die Laufzeitumgebung zu isolieren und ein kontrolliertes Testen zu ermöglichen. Hier sind einige der gängigsten Anwendungen:
- Lokale Webserver: Plattformen wie Node.js, Django und Rails nutzen `127.0.0.1` für lokale Server während der Entwicklung.
- Container und Virtualisierungen: Docker und VirtualBox verwenden Loopback-Adressen, um interne Netzwerke zu erstellen.
- Debugging-Tools: Lokale Debugger setzen auf `127.0.0.1` für ihre Kommunikation.
Best Practices für die Entwicklung
Bei der Nutzung der Loopback-Adresse sollten einige bewährte Praktiken beachtet werden:
- Isolierte Umgebungen: Nutze virtuelle Maschinen oder Container, um unterschiedliche Testumgebungen zu trennen.
- Regelmäßige Tests: Führe regelmäßig verschiedene Tests durch, um sicherzustellen, dass alle Komponenten ordnungsgemäß miteinander kommunizieren.
- Logging und Monitoring: Implementiere Protokollierungs- und Überwachungsmechanismen, um die Leistung und Fehler zu beobachten.
5. Sicherheitsaspekte von 127.0.0.1 und deren praktische Anwendungen
Warum Loopback sicher ist
Ein großer Vorteil der Loopback-Adresse `127.0.0.1` ist die inhärente Sicherheit, da sie nicht von externen Netzwerkverbindungen erreichbar ist. Dies schützt deine Anwendungen vor einer Vielzahl von externen Bedrohungen.
Die Nutzung von 127.0.0.1 bietet einen Sicherheitsvorteil, da die Kommunikation auf deinem Rechner bleibt und nicht extern zugänglich ist.
Risiken der Fehlkonfiguration
Trotz der inhärenten Sicherheit sind Fehlkonfigurationen möglich, die eine potenzielle Schwachstelle darstellen können. Hier sind einige der häufigsten Probleme:
- Ungesicherte Dienste: Lokale Dienste ohne Authentifizierung können eine Schwachstelle darstellen.
- Fehlende Updates: Veraltete Software kann Sicherheitslücken enthalten, selbst wenn sie nur lokal genutzt wird.
- Falsch konfigurierte Firewalls: Ein schlechtes Firewall-Setup kann zu unerwünschten lokalen Zugängen führen.
Praktische Anwendungen und Schutzmaßnahmen
Um die Sicherheit deiner Anwendungen, die `127.0.0.1` nutzen, zu erhöhen, solltest du einige bewährte Schutzmaßnahmen umsetzen:
- Strenge Authentifizierung: Sicherstelle, dass alle lokalen Dienste passwortgeschützt und nur für autorisierte Benutzer zugänglich sind.
- Regelmäßige Updates: Halte alle lokalen Anwendungen und Dienste auf dem neuesten Stand, um Sicherheitslücken zu schließen.
- Firewall-Regeln: Definiere klare Firewall-Regeln, um nur benötigte Dienste und Ports für `127.0.0.1` zuzulassen.
Mit diesen Maßnahmen kannst du die Vorteile der Loopback-Adresse sicher nutzen und gleichzeitig potenzielle Risiken minimieren.
6. Fazit: Die Rolle von 127.0.0.1 in der täglichen Computerarbeit
In der täglichen Arbeit mit Computern und Netzwerken ist die Loopback-Adresse `127.0.0.1` eine unverzichtbare Ressource. Sie ermöglicht dir, lokale Verbindungen sicher und effizient zu nutzen, was besonders in der Entwicklung und beim Testen von Anwendungen entscheidend ist. Durch die Verwendung dieser Adresse kannst du sicherstellen, dass die Kommunikation nur innerhalb des eigenen Rechners bleibt, was nicht nur Ressourcen spart, sondern auch die Datensicherheit erhöht.
Die Verwendung von 127.0.0.1 bietet eine sichere Methode zur Selbstkommunikation und zum Testen von Anwendungen auf deinem Rechner. Trotz ihrer inhärenten Sicherheit ist es wichtig, sich der potenziellen Risiken bewusst zu sein und entsprechende Schutzmaßnahmen umzusetzen. Die Loopback-Adresse spielt somit eine zentrale Rolle in der Netzwerktechnik und der Softwareentwicklung.
- 127.0.0.1 ist bekannt als die Loopback-Adresse für den eigenen Rechner.
- Die Adresse ermöglicht lokale Netzwerkkommunikation ohne externe Einflüsse.
- Sicherer Einsatz für Tests und Entwicklung von Anwendungen.
- Wird häufig in Anmeldelogs für lokale Verbindungen angezeigt.
- Essentiell für lokale Datenbankzugriffe und Webserver in Entwicklungsumgebungen.
- Erhöht die Datensicherheit, da Verbindungen nicht extern zugänglich sind.
- Wichtige Sicherheitsmaßnahmen sind erforderlich, um Fehlkonfigurationen zu vermeiden.
- Verwendung in Container- und Virtualisierungsumgebungen.
- Best Practices wie isolierte Umgebungen und regelmäßige Tests sollten befolgt werden.
- Regelmäßige Updates und strenge Authentifizierungsmechanismen erhöhen die Sicherheit.
Häufig gestellte Fragen zu 127.0.0.1
Wofür wird die IP-Adresse 127.0.0.1 verwendet?
Die IP-Adresse 127.0.0.1 wird als Loopback-Adresse bezeichnet und dient dazu, dass ein Computer auf sich selbst verweist. Sie ist auch als „localhost“ bekannt. Wenn ein Server auf deinem lokalen PC läuft, ist er unter der Adresse 127.0.0.1 erreichbar.
Wie öffne ich 127.0.0.1 in meinem Browser?
Um 127.0.0.1 in deinem Browser zu öffnen, gib einfach „127.0.0.1“ in die Adresszeile deines Webbrowsers ein und drücke Enter. Dadurch greifst du auf den lokalen Host zu.
Was bedeutet 127.0.0.1 unter Windows?
Die IP-Adresse 127.0.0.1 ist die Loopback-Adresse (auch als localhost bekannt). Sie wird verwendet, um Verbindungen zwischen Anwendungen auf demselben Rechner zu ermöglichen. Im Gegensatz dazu ist die IP-Adresse 0.0.0.0 eine nicht routbare Meta-Adresse, die darauf hinweist, dass das Ziel ungültig, unbekannt oder nicht zutreffend ist.
Ist 127.0.0.1 dasselbe wie localhost?
In der Praxis sind localhost und 127.0.0.1 funktional identisch. Localhost ist der Alias für die IP-Adresse 127.0.0.1, ähnlich wie „www.facebook.com“ der Name für die IP-Adresse von Facebook ist.